Expert Review

The Spark Driver app enables users to deliver groceries and goods, appealing to those who want to work on their own terms. While the platform covers over 3,650 cities, its user base may face challenges in maintaining consistent delivery requests, particularly when starting out. Drivers should also be aware that there's no guaranteed salary; income largely depends on demand and hours worked.
